Special Weather Statement issued November 4 at 11:37AM EST by NWS State College PA
A combination of dry and windy conditions this afternoon will
create an elevated risk of wildfire spread across the Lower
Susquehanna Valley. Minimum relative humidity values will range
from 20 to 30 percent accompanied by wind gusts between 20 and 30
mph.
Residents are urged to exercise caution if handling any potential
ignition sources, such as machinery, cigarettes, or matches.
If dry grasses and tree litter begin to burn, the fire will have
the potential to spread rapidly.
